Meeting Set for Improvements to NW 56th and West Adams

The public is invited to an open house Tuesday, June 17 on roadway improvements for the area of N.W. 56th and West Adams streets. The meeting is from 5:30 to 7 p.m. in the gym/multi-purpose room at Arnold Elementary School, 5300 West Knight Drive. Those attending should use the front doors, which are closest to the west parking lot.

The roadway improvements currently being designed include N.W. 56th Street from West Partridge to West Adams streets, and West Adams from about N.W. 48th to N.W. 59th streets.

The project will pave existing gravel roads, upgrade roads to current standards and accommodate future traffic demand in this growing area of northwest Lincoln.

The project is expected to begin by the end of June and is scheduled to be completed in August 2009. Representatives from the City Public Works and Utilities Department and Olsson Associates will attend the open house to discuss the project schedule, construction phasing and detour plans.
